Shaker Soirée: A Celebration in the Gardens

Join the Shaker Historical Society for our 2nd Annual Shaker Soirée, a garden party with food, friends, libations, and music!

All guests will have full access to beer, wine, signature cocktails, hors d’oeuvres, and desserts in an intimate garden setting. A pre-event champagne celebration brings you unlimited champagne, curator-led exhibit tours, and garden party admission. Cocktail tables and limited seating will be available throughout the evening. This year’s event will be held on Saturday, July 8, 2023 from 6 p.m. to 10 p.m. on museum grounds. Garden party attire encouraged.
